Sunday, August 21, 2011

Certain General (Video)

Hailing from New York City, the land of salsa, comes this band that still remains somewhat obscure with some interesting guitar play if I do say so myself... I actually have a sort of 'comprehensive' CD from them thats pretty damn cool. Check into them further if you get a chance. They are worth it.